Purpose:
Foetal germ cells (FGCs) are central to life. These cells are the embryonic precursors of oocytes and sperm. The major objective of the research is to elucidate new mechanisms that control germ cell development. The biochemical pathways under study are potentially druggable with small molecules. Therefore, this project has the potential to identify processes and pathways that are directly relevant to health, disease and infertility.
